Researchers find ‘surprise’ in new mortgage delinquency data

Early- and mid-stage mortgage delinquencies saw the biggest yearly increases among all credit products, a development Vantagescore deemed a “surprise”, which “may be demonstrating early signs of borrower financial stress.” The share of mortgages 30-to-59 days behind on payments jumped to 1.03% in May from 0.92% during the same month a year earlier.
